Career Roles | Key Responsibilities |
---|---|
Geotechnical Engineer | Conduct geotechnical investigations and analysis for disaster-prone areas |
Disaster Risk Manager | Develop strategies to mitigate geotechnical risks in disaster management |
Emergency Response Coordinator | Coordinate emergency response efforts in geotechnical disaster situations |
Geohazard Analyst | Analyze geohazards and recommend preventive measures |
Geotechnical Consultant | Provide expert advice on geotechnical aspects of disaster management projects |
